#d16528 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d16528 is composed of 82% red, 39.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.7% magenta, 80.9%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 21.7 degrees, a saturation of 67.9% and a lightness of 48.8%. #d16528 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ffca50 with #a30000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#d16528 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d16528 has RGB values of R:209, G:101,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.81,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13722920.

Shades and Tints of #d16528
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0602 is the darkest color, while #fefbf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#d16528
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847a75 is the less saturated color, while #f75a02 is the most saturated one.
